Senior First Aid - Workplace Level 2

Course Details

This is an online version of Red Cross’ highly regarded Senior First Aid (Workplace L2) course, and provides the fundamental principles, knowledge and skills to enable the first aider to provide emergency care for injuries and illnesses in the home or the workplace. The course content is completed online in the student’s own time, followed by an 8 hour practical skills instruction and assessment session at a Red Cross location with a certified Red Cross First Aid Trainer.

On successful completion of this course participants will be issued with a Statement of Attainment for the nationally recognised unit of competency from the Health Training Package, HLTFA301B – Apply First Aid.

Assessment Method

The course includes several short quizzes and onscreen assessment activities. Upon successful completion of the online component, students can book into a 1 day Practical Skills Instruction and Assessment Session that provides practical instruction and assessment.

Course Prerequisites and Validity

There are no prerequisites for this course. Current industry standard is for this course to be updated every 3 years with the CPR component being updated every 12 months.

Course Duration

The online training component takes several hours and can be completed in sections at the student’s preferred schedule. Once registered, students have access to the course content for 12 months. The practical instruction and assessment takes 8 hours.
